    About the Bailey Phoenix 640

    The Bailey Phoenix Series 1 640 is a masterclass in modern caravan design, specifically engineered to offer a high-end feel while remaining accessible to families and couples alike. Built using Bailey's patented Alu-Tech bodyshell, this single-axle tourer provides superior protection against the elements and improved thermal insulation. Inside, the 640 shines with its spacious Transverse Island Bed layout, which provides a dedicated 'bedroom' feel at the rear, complemented by a full-width end washroom that rivals the luxury of a boutique hotel.

    The living area is bathed in natural light thanks to the signature vertical front skylight, which opens up the 'Brockwell' soft furnishings and 'Brushed Champagne' locker doors to create a bright, airy atmosphere. The practical kitchen is well-equipped with a 103-litre Dometic fridge and a four-burner hob, making it ideal for those who enjoy extended touring holidays without compromising on home comforts. With its lightweight construction and aerodynamic profile, it remains a fantastic choice for those looking for a manageable yet premium towing experience.     Practical ownership tips

    Towing suitability

    At 1,389kg MTPLM, your tow car needs a kerbweight of at least 1,634kg to meet the 85% guideline. Check towing capacity by reg or use the towing calculator to compare a specific car and caravan.

    Available payload

    The Bailey Phoenix 640 has approximately 155kg of user payload. This must cover all personal belongings, water, gas, awning, and accessories. Overloading affects handling and is illegal.

    Before you buy

    Request a habitation check or damp survey for any used caravan. Check the service history, tyre age, chassis condition, and whether the CRIS registration matches the seller. Specifications vary by year and trim level.

    Is the Bailey Phoenix 640 a practical four-berth tourer?

    The Bailey Phoenix 640 is a single-axle four-berth caravan produced until 2020, distinguished by its transverse island bed and full-width rear washroom. Weighing 1389kg (MTPLM), it balances a 7.37m length with a lightweight Alu-Tech construction, making it accessible to a broad range of tow vehicles while providing a dedicated bedroom feel.

    • Four-berth layout with a transverse fixed island bed and front lounge conversion.
    • Built on the Alu-Tech bodyshell for improved thermal insulation.
    • Full-width rear washroom featuring a 'Granite Stone' lined shower.
    • Lightweight 1389kg MTPLM suitable for a variety of family tow cars.
    • Equipped with a Truma Combi heating system and Dometic 103L fridge.

    Worth knowing: Kitchen worktop space is restricted when the hob and sink are both in use. Single-axle configuration requires careful weight distribution during loading. Certain interior features, such as dressing packs, were originally optional extras.

    Buying a used Bailey Phoenix 640

    Who it suits

    • • Couples seeking a permanent bed and a spacious washroom without the weight of a twin-axle caravan.
    • • Families with two children who can utilise the front lounge conversion.
    • • Drivers with mid-sized family cars looking for a 7.37m tourer with a manageable 1389kg MTPLM.

    Reasons to consider it

    • • The transverse island bed allows easy access from both sides, avoiding the need to climb over a partner.
    • • The signature vertical front window provides significant natural light to the living area.
    • • Alu-Tech construction offers a timber-free upper body for better weather protection.

    What to check

    • • Verify the operation of the Truma Combi digital control panel.
    • • Inspect the condition of the 'Brushed Champagne' locker doors and 'Brockwell' upholstery.
    • • Confirm if optional dressing packs or microwave upgrades were fitted to the specific unit.
    • • Check the vertical front skylight for seal integrity and smooth operation of the blind.

    Worth knowing: Payload is limited to 155kg, which must cover all personal effects and optional equipment. Check the service history for Alu-Tech body inspections to ensure the integrity of the shell.

    The Bailey Phoenix 640 occupies a specific niche for buyers who prioritise a fixed-bed layout and a full-width washroom in a lightweight single-axle format. While it shares its 7.37m length with several models in the Bailey range, its 1389kg MTPLM makes it significantly lighter than the Unicorn Cabrera (1550kg). However, this weight saving results in a more modest 155kg payload compared to some heavier alternatives. The choice between this and its successors, like the GT75 640, often rests on the balance between the lower used price point of the Series 1 and the updated specifications of later editions.

    Ownership and Towing Tips

    • Utilise the vertical front skylight task lighting to reduce battery drain during off-grid use.
    • Ensure the transverse bed is retracted or secured as per manufacturer instructions before transit.
    • Use a noseweight gauge to balance the 1389kg MTPLM correctly, especially when the front lounge is fully loaded.

    Common mistakes to avoid

    • • Overloading the rear under-bed storage, which can negatively impact the stability of this single-axle caravan.
    • • Exceeding the 155kg payload by installing heavy aftermarket movers or batteries.

    Worth knowing: The 2.21m width is narrower than 'extra-wide' models, which aids towing on rural roads but reduces internal floor space.
